**The Flagship Hospitals: A Deep Dive**

The cornerstone of healthcare in the region is often considered to be **Baystate Medical Center**, located in Springfield. This flagship hospital is a major teaching hospital and a Level 1 trauma center, equipped to handle the most critical emergencies. Baystate Medical Center boasts a strong reputation for its comprehensive services, including cardiology, oncology, and a robust surgical program. It is a significant employer in the area, reflecting its wide-ranging impact. The hospital's CMS star rating, a publicly available metric from the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services, provides a snapshot of its overall performance. This rating considers various factors, including patient outcomes, safety, and patient experience. While specific star ratings fluctuate, it's essential to consult the most current data on the CMS website to gauge Baystate's performance in comparison to other hospitals.

Another key player in the region is **Mercy Medical Center**, also located in Springfield. Mercy Medical Center is known for its strong focus on women's health and its comprehensive maternity services. It also houses a respected cancer center and offers a range of specialized medical and surgical services. Like Baystate, Mercy Medical Center's CMS star rating is a valuable indicator of its overall quality. This rating should be reviewed alongside other factors when evaluating the hospital's suitability for individual needs.

**Specialty Centers: Tailoring Care to Specific Needs**

Beyond general medical services, the presence of specialized centers can significantly enhance the healthcare landscape. Both Baystate and Mercy Medical Centers offer a range of specialty services. Baystate is known for its comprehensive heart and vascular institute, providing advanced cardiac care. It also has dedicated centers for cancer treatment, neurological disorders, and orthopedics. Mercy Medical Center excels in women's health, with specialized programs for obstetrics, gynecology, and breast cancer treatment. Both hospitals also offer specialized pediatric care. The availability of these centers allows patients to access focused expertise and advanced treatment options for specific medical conditions.

**Beyond the Big Hospitals: Exploring Other Options**

While Baystate and Mercy Medical Centers are the primary healthcare providers in the area, other options exist. **Wing Memorial Hospital** in Palmer, MA, while not directly within the 01109 ZIP code, is relatively accessible and offers a range of services, including emergency care, surgical procedures, and rehabilitation. **Noble Hospital** in Westfield, MA, also provides healthcare services, including emergency care and various specialty clinics. The choice of hospital often depends on individual needs, insurance coverage, and the specific services required.
